The TOGs are once again supporting ±«Óãtv Children in Need this year with their very own TOGs Marathon! They're hoping to get all kinds of people from all over the world joining in to make everyone feel part of it.

The TOGs Marathon logo encouraging everyone to take part

The Marathon takes place over 3rd and 4th August 2013, which also happens to coincide with Sir Terry's birthday! It's happening in all corners of the Globe with UK wide participation and small events in Brisbane, Australia and in the USA.ÌýEvenÌýthe TOGmeister himself, Sir Terry Wogan will be getting stuck in and will beÌýjoined by Lady Helen, one of theÌýchief TOGsÌýfor a stroll in France. Everyone can join in, regardless of the distance you can run or walk, be it 10 yards or 10 miles, the full marathon distance (26 miles 385 yards) or whatever you can manage. The TOGsÌýwill thenÌýadd up all the distances covered by everyone and work out the total number of marathons completed.

Sir Terry started the last race, this time he is joining them!

Participants can register to take part over on the Ìýand can thenÌýask forÌýsponsorship for their own effort all in aid of ±«Óãtv Children in Need. There are some small organised events people can take part in: the Isle of Wight, crossing the Forth Road Bridge, Astbury Mere Lake in Congleton, Pitsford Reservoir in Northants and around Brisbane City Centre.ÌýTheyÌýhave several Residential ±«Óãtvs joining in withÌýthe residentsÌýall currently training for the event and looking forward to it.

The great thing about the TOGs marathon is that it really is for everyone, all whilst raising money for children across the UK.ÌýChief TOG, Norman told us: "People who would not normally be able to join in an event such as a marathon can feel part ofÌýa big event, even if their contribution is just a small one.ÌýOur aim has always been to give people a sense of belonging and increased self belief."
